Brockton High Student Hit By Pickup Truck While Walking To School

BROCKTON (CBS) -- A Brockton High School student suffered minor injuries after she was struck by a pickup truck while walking to school Thursday morning.

The freshman was walking on Belmont Street near the school's entrance shortly after 7a.m. when she was hit, according to fire officials. The driver of the truck stopped immediately.

The student was taken to a nearby hospital with non-life threatening injuries.

The high school's principal plans to speak to students about pedestrian safety, a spokesperson for Brockton Public Schools told WBZ-TV. School administrators also plan to call parents to discuss personal safety measures.
